Strain-release alkylation of Asp12 enables mutant selective GTP-state targeting of K-Ras(G12D)
2023-07-02
Abstract excerpt
K-Ras is the most commonly mutated oncogene in human cancer, yet direct small-molecule targeting of K-Ras mutants has been mostly unsuccessful until recently. The discovery of an allosteric pocket under Switch-II with covalent cysteine-crosslinking molecules has allowed for the development of targeted therapies that selectively engage the highly reactive acquired cysteine in the K-Ras(G12C) mutation without affect...
